Planning a train journey from Kilmarnock to Selby? The trip usually takes about 6hrs 55 mins, covering approximately 186 miles (300 kilometres). With roughly 22 trains operating daily, you have plenty of options to suit your schedule. Booking your tickets ahead of time can snag you fares as low as £31.50, offering an economical choice for savvy travelers.

Kilmarnock station caters to a diverse array of passenger needs with its extensive facilities. The ticket office operates throughout the week with generous opening hours, from early morning till late evening on weekdays and Saturdays, and slightly reduced hours on Sundays. Travellers can easily collect tickets bought online at the machine available at the station. Moreover, it's reassuring to know that there are accessible ticket machines for those requiring them.
Accessibility is a key focus at Kilmarnock station. It boasts step-free access throughout, with the added convenience of lifts connecting the underpass to Platform 4. While ticket barriers are absent, there are ample facilities including induction loops for the hearing impaired and designated seating areas equipped with wheelchairs. However, take note that though there are no baby changing facilities, there is a waiting room with a seating area.

At Selby station, you'll find a well-managed ticket office with convenient hours—open from 06:00 to 19:45 Monday to Saturday, and 09:15 to 19:00 on Sundays. Ticket machines are available for collecting online purchases, and are fully accessible for all passengers. Smartcards can be issued here, but note that smartcard validators aren't present.
The station is equipped with several features to assist passengers, including an induction loop and customer help points. Don't hesitate to speak with station staff available during most hours for any travel assistance. CCTV ensures additional safety for peace of mind.
For those with accessibility needs, Selby station offers step-free access throughout, with ramps available for train boarding. However, it's important to plan ahead using the accessible assistance service by contacting TransPennine Express, ensuring a hassle-free journey.
Getting to and from Selby station is straightforward, with a taxi rank conveniently located outside the station. Selby is also well-connected by local bus services, ideal for your onward journey. If rail services are disrupted, a replacement bus service runs from outside the station entrance.

To ensure you're ready for your next adventure, refreshment facilities such as a coffee shop located in the booking hall offer the perfect pitstop. The station also features heated waiting rooms on both platforms, although it does not offer currency exchange or ATM services.
